GearScore™ Verdict — Which should you buy?

Sports, Wildlife & Hybrid Professionals — Nikon Z8 (2023): Z9 performance in a compact body — 45MP, 8K/60p RAW, and 20fps burst without the bulk or price of the flagship.

Travel, Street & Versatile Everyday Photography — A6500 (2016): The first Sony APS-C with IBIS — the A6500 added in-body stabilisation, touch AF, and a far deeper buffer to the A6300's already strong formula.

Full specifications

Specification Nikon Z8 (2023)A6500 (2016)
Price £3,999 £649
Sensor 45.7MP full-frame BSI stacked CMOS 24.2MP APS-C Exmor CMOS
Resolution 45.7MP 24.2MP
Video 8K/60p RAW, 4K/120p, ProRes RAW 4K/30p (full pixel readout), 1080p/120p
Autofocus Subject detection AF, 493-point phase-detect 425 phase-detect + 169 contrast-detect AF points, face/eye detection
Stabilisation 6-stop IBIS IBIS — 5-axis, up to 5 stops (first Sony APS-C with IBIS)
Burst Rate 20fps RAW / 120fps JPEG 11fps
Battery Life 330 shots (CIPA) ~310 shots (CIPA)
Weight 910g body only 453g (with battery and card)
Dimensions 144.0 × 118.5 × 83.0mm 120.0 × 66.9 × 53.3mm
Weather Sealed Yes Yes
Viewfinder 0.5" Quad-VGA OLED EVF, 3.69M dots, 120fps EVF, OLED 2.36M dots, 0.70× magnification
Screen 3.2" tilting touchscreen 3.0" fully articulating touchscreen
Mount Nikon Z-mount Sony E-mount
Memory Cards Dual CFexpress Type B / XQD Single SD UHS-I slot
Connectivity USB-C 3.2, HDMI full-size, Wi-Fi 6, Bluetooth USB, Wi-Fi, NFC, Bluetooth
